1. Build websites without coding.
☑ Connect GitHub → prompt → push it live.
☑ Describe the end result. It writes every code.
☑ Download VS Code. Turn on "Skip Permissions."
☑ How to use Claude code: claudecode.free

2. Let Claude use your computer.
☑ Settings → Turn on Browser use + Computer use.
☑ Connect your phone with Dispatch. Text a task.
☑ It click, browse & work on Mac when you're away.

BREAKING: New Stanford study tracking 25 million US workers finds AI is systematically eliminating entry-level jobs.

Here are 6 disturbing facts from one of the largest AI employment study ever conducted:

(hint: young workers are getting obliterated) Image
Fact 1: Employment for early-career workers (ages 22-25) has declined substantially in occupations most exposed to AI.

Software developers aged 22-25 saw nearly 20% employment decline since late 2022, while older workers in the same occupations continued to grow. Image
Fact 2: Overall employment continues to grow robustly, but employment growth for young workers has been stagnant since late 2022.

In the highest AI-exposed occupations, young workers declined 6% while older workers in those same occupations grew 9%. Image

For the first time, Google has measured how much energy AI really uses in production.

Spoiler: the gap vs. all previous estimates is huge... 🧵 Image
Despite AI transforming healthcare, education, and research, we've been flying blind on its environmental footprint.

Every estimate was based on lab benchmarks, not real-world production systems serving billions of users.

Google decided to measure what actually happens. Image
The results from measuring Gemini in production:

• 0.24 watt-hours per text prompt
• Equivalent to watching TV for 9 seconds
• 5 drops of water consumed
• 0.03 grams of CO2 emissions

Substantially lower than public estimates. Image
